The Department of Telecommunications (DoT) in India is looking to boost innovation in the telecom sector through two key initiatives: 5G Intelligent Village and Quantum Encryption Algorithm [https://pib.gov.in/PressReleseDetailm.aspx?PRID=2025988](https://pib.gov.in/PressReleseDetailm.aspx?PRID=2025988).

**5G Intelligent Village** aims to leverage the capabilities of 5G technology, specifically Ultra-Reliable Low-Latency Communication (URLLC) and massive Machine Type Communication (mMTC), to transform selected villages. This initiative likely seeks proposals that demonstrate how 5G can improve areas like agriculture, education, healthcare, and communication in rural communities.

**Quantum Encryption Algorithm** focuses on developing a secure communication method for India. The DoT is inviting proposals for an India-specific Quantum Encryption Algorithm (QEA) that utilizes the principles of quantum mechanics. This technology promises unbreakable encryption, aiming to significantly enhance cybersecurity in the country.

These calls for proposals are open to a wide range of participants, including industries, startups, academic institutions, and government departments. The DoT hopes these initiatives will promote indigenous research and development, intellectual property creation, and ultimately achieve inclusive digital growth across India.
